- List_of_Alpha_Phi_Omega_chapters_(geographical) abstract "Alpha Phi Omega organizes the country into 11 geographical regions numbered generally East to West. These regions are designated with Roman Numerals. Each of these Regions elects a Regional Director who represents them on the National Board of Directors. Each of these Regions are further divided into between 3 and 9 sections.".
